Masonry repair services involve the assessment and restoration of existing masonry structures to ensure their stability, safety, and aesthetic appeal. These services typically address issues such as cracked or crumbling brickwork, deteriorated mortar joints, and damaged stonework.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ques to repair, replace, or reinforce masonry elements, helping to preserve the integrity of the structure while maintaining its original appearance. Regular masonry repair can prevent further deterioration and extend the lifespan of buildings and other structures.

Many common problems lead property owners to seek masonry repair services. Over time, exposure to weather elements like rain, snow, and temperature fluctuations can cause mortar to weaken and bricks or stones to shift or crack. Structural issues such as settling or foundation movement may also result in visible cracks or unstable masonry. Addressing these problems promptly can prevent more costly repairs in the future, improve safety, and restore the visual appeal of the property.

Masonry repair is applicable to a wide range of properties, including residential homes, commercial buildings, historical structures, and public facilities. Residential properties often require repairs to chimneys, retaining walls, or patios that have sustained damage over time. Commercial properties, such as storefronts and office buildings, may also need masonry restoration to maintain their appearance and structural soundness. Additionally, historical sites and landmarks frequently require specialized masonry repair to preserve their original craftsmanship and character.

The overview below groups typical Masonry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in James City County, VA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Repair Costs - Masonry repair services typically range from $500 to $3,000 depending on the extent of damage. For example, fixing a small crack might cost around $500, while replacing a damaged brick wall could be closer to $2,500 or more.

Material Expenses - The cost of materials for masonry repair can vary from $100 to $1,000, based on the type and amount needed. Repointing mortar joints might require $200 to $600 worth of materials, whereas replacing bricks could increase costs significantly.

Labor Charges - Labor for masonry repair services often ranges between $50 and $150 per hour. A typical repair job in James City County might take several hours, resulting in total labor costs between $300 and $1,200.

Project Size Factors - The overall cost depends heavily on the project's size and complexity. Small fixes may stay under $1,000, while large-scale repairs or restoration projects can exceed $5,000, varying by specific requ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of masonry repair services are available? Masonry repair services can include fixing cracks, repointing mortar joints, restoring damaged brick or stonework, and waterproofing to protect against moisture intrusion.

How can I tell if my masonry needs repair? Signs that masonry may need repair include visible cracks, crumbling mortar, loose bricks or stones, and water stains or leaks around the structure.

Are there different materials used for masonry repairs? Yes, repair materials are selected to match the existing masonry, including matching mortar mixes, bricks, or stones to ensure a seamless appearance.

What is the typical process for masonry repair? The process generally involves assessing the damage, preparing the surface, removing damaged materials, and applying new mortar or masonry materials to restore stability and appearance.

How long do masonry repairs usually last? The longevity of masonry repairs depends on the extent of damage and the quality of work, but properly performed repairs can last many years with proper maintenance.
